The MCJHS Scholastic Bowl team has seen a lot of competition recently. On March 12 they traveled to Wayne City. The A Team won 190-90 with toss-ups won by Ayden Oliver (6), Kelsey Miller (1), Alexa Norrick (2) and Brayden Rayborn (1). The B Team fell to Wayne City. Toss-ups were won by Aiden McBroom (2). // Mt. Carmel hosted West Salem on March 16. The A Team won 145-100. Toss-ups were won by Ayden Oliver (6) and Brayden Rayborn (1). The B Team lost a close 120-130 game. Toss-ups were won by Maycee Randall (1), Aiden McBroom (2), Brayden Rayborn (1) and Ayden Oliver (2). // On March 17 Mt. Carmel travelled to Clay City. The A-Team won 165-65. Toss-ups were won by Ayden Oliver (8), Keller Guard (1) and Brayden Rayborn (1). The B team lost to Clay City.
